What is bishop thomas Percy famous for?

Bishop Thomas Percy is best known for his contributions to English literature, particularly as a compiler and editor of the "Reliques of Ancient English Poetry," published in 1765. This work played a significant role in reviving interest in medieval ballads and folk poetry, influencing the Romantic movement. Additionally, he was an Anglican bishop and a scholar, contributing to the study of early English literature and history.

Who said to chaucer father of English poetry?

"As he is the Father of English Poetry, so I hold him in the same Degree of Veneration as the Grecians held Homer, or the Romans Virgil:..." John Dryden in the Preface to "Fables, Ancient and Modern" (1700)
